Plum blossoms, orchids, bamboo, chrysanthemums, fruits, fish, and household items come alive in the bold and expressive brushstrokes of Su Gaoyu. His freehand bird-and-flower paintings, accompanied by casual notes, create a mesmerizing experience that lingers in the minds of all who view them.
Don’t miss your chance to witness the beauty and elegance of Su’s works in person at the Hunan Museum!
Dates: Aug 17-Sept 10
